The 25G SFP28 BiDi Optical Transceiver is a high-performance single-fiber solution designed for 25 Gigabit Ethernet links in data centers, telecom networks, and enterprise access systems. Using BiDi (bidirectional) technology, it transmits and receives signals over a single optical fiber, significantly reducing fiber usage and cabling cost.
Operating at TX1330nm / RX1270nm wavelengths, this module supports up to 10 km transmission over single-mode fiber (SMF). It features a hot-pluggable SFP28 form factor with LC simplex interface, making it ideal for high-density deployments where fiber resources are limited. Integrated Digital Diagnostic Monitoring (DDM) enables real-time performance tracking for improved network reliability and maintenance.

Q1: What is BiDi technology?
BiDi allows transmission and reception over a single fiber using different wavelengths.
Q2: What is the maximum distance of this module?
It supports up to 10 km over single-mode fiber.
Q3: What connector type is used?
It uses an LC simplex interface for single-fiber transmission.
Q4: Do both ends need matching modules?
Yes. BiDi modules must be paired with matching wavelength counterparts (1270/1330 nm opposite direction).
Q5: Is it compatible with standard SFP28 ports?
Yes. It follows SFP28 MSA standards.
